Overview of Hotel Collective
The Hotel Collective is a highly rated hotel located in Naha, Okinawa, Japan.
With a sustainability certification and excellent accessibility via railway, the hotel has a 9.2/10 rating from 1,682 reviews.
It’s conveniently situated near Naminoue Beach, Tamaudun Mausoleum, and Naha Airport.
Guests can enjoy air-conditioned rooms with city views, an indoor pool, fitness center, spa, and five on-site restaurants serving diverse cuisines.
The hotel also offers private parking, an electric vehicle charging station, and 24-hour security.
Location and Accessibility
Conveniently situated in Naha, Okinawa’s vibrant capital, Hotel Collective boasts an unbeatable location just 1.8 km from the stunning Naminoue Beach and 3.5 km from the historic Tamaudun Mausoleum. Accessibility is a breeze, with the hotel just 5 km from Naha Airport and offering excellent railway access. This prime location puts guests in the heart of the action, allowing them to easily explore the area’s diverse shopping, dining, and cultural attractions.

Policies and Regulations
Hotel Collective’s check-in and check-out times accommodate guests, with check-in from 15:00 and check-out until 11:00.
Children of any age are welcome, though charges apply for those 6 and older. Pets, however, aren’t allowed.
Cancellation and prepayment policies vary by accommodation type. The minimum check-in age is 18, and the hotel accepts special requests.
For guest safety, the hotel features fire extinguishers, CCTV in common areas, smoke alarms, key card access, and 24-hour security.
Plus, COVID-19 protocols include reduced reception hours and mandatory face masks in indoor areas.
